- Polish Minister of Finance held a meeting to summarize public consultation results
- New updates announced include changes to timeline, scope, offline mode, attachments to invoices, QR codes, paper invoices, and legislation
- B2C invoices through KSeF will be permitted on a voluntary basis with QR codes
- Taxpayers can issue e-invoices outside of KSeF in transition period
- Amendments to draft act expected on April 3rd, final rollout date between April and May
- Further consultations and training for businesses planned in April and May 2024
- Updates on JPK with declaration postponed, new date to be announced with KSeF rollout date.
